MAIL ANNOUNCEMENTS.

INWARD OVERSEAS. The Ulimaroa is due at Wellington from Sydney next Tuesday with Australian mail for Auckland. The Makura is due at Wellington from San Francisco on Monday, June 3, with English and American mail for Auckland. OUTWARD OVERSEAS. To-day Australian States, Ceylon, India, China, Japan, Straits Settlements and South Africa (also correspondence for Great Britain, Ireland and Continent of Europe, specially addressed "Via Australia only"), per Maunganui, at noon; late fee. 1 p.m. Specially-addressed correspondence for Great Britain. Ireland and Continent of Europe, also all States of South America, via Montevideo (Port Camphell from. Wellington), per Maui Trunk limited, at 5 p.m.; late fee, 7 p.m., railway station box. Mon*bay. Specially-addressed correspondence for Great Britain, Ireland and Continent of Europe, Central America, Cristobal, Panama Canal (Karamea from Wellington). per Main Trunk, at 5 p.m. May 30. Norfolk Island. Banks Island, . Solomon Islands and New Hebrides, per Southern Cross, at 10 a.m. Cook Islands, per Waipahi, at 10 a.m. June 4. Great Britain. Ireland, Continent of Europe, Canada. United States. Mexico, West Indies, also Fiji and Hawaiian Islands, per Niagara, via Vancouver, at 10 a.m. ' Mail due London July 3. INLAND DESPATCHES. To-pay.
